Subject: DR drill next Thursday — pooling changes

Hello plugin authors,

During next week's disaster-recovery drill, the Ambervale platform will fail over to the Kestwick replica, and the shared connection pooler will be rebuilt from scratch. Plugins holding long-lived connections should expect forced disconnects; please verify your retry logic beforehand. Read-only access to the drill sandbox is available if you want to test. To unseal the sandbox credentials, use the passphrase provided below.

unlock words, tafog-faduf: ulaath-druwyn

Ticket: Fleet fuel-usage report shows doubled totals

Several Harborline Logistics customers report that the weekly fuel-usage report counts refuel events twice when a vehicle crosses depot regions mid-week. Totals inflate by roughly 8–15%. Workaround for support: advise customers to use the daily report until the fix ships. The affected report generator build is listed below.

build token for bageg-yahof: htk3_673

Handover: Gritmill validator plugin system. Plugins register via the `validators/` entrypoint; load order matters, schema checks must run first. Don't add blocking I/O in a validator — it stalls the whole pipeline. Tests live beside each plugin. Future maintainers: the registration contract and versioning rules are documented on the internal page here.

runbook for yawig-hadup: https://confluence.tolvaqio.internal/spaces/build/settings/spaces/1d526a27483adb48

Subject: DR drill results — Harrowfield telemetry gateway. Team, Thursday's disaster-recovery drill for the Ploughline farm-equipment telemetry gateway went cleanly: we failed over from the Dunmere site to the Coldbrook standby in eleven minutes, and tractor telemetry resumed with no data loss. For future maintainers: the failover script requires unsealing the Ploughline credentials vault at the standby site. For the next drill, unseal it using the recovery passphrase noted below.

recovery phrase for bawef-kagag: druath-aldix-brieth-weniel-sorox